No. 1-ranked Novak Djokovic and former top-30 player Vasek Pospisil are co-founding a new organization designed to represent men's professional tennis players. The group would serve as an alternative voice for player interests within the ATP tour structure.
Who is involved in the new player group?
Djokovic and Pospisil will serve as co-presidents of the proposed organization. Pospisil, a Canadian player with prior experience in top-30 rankings, brings player-side perspective to the venture alongside the world No. 1.
Why this matters for professional tennis
Player representation groups shape tour scheduling, prize money distribution, and governance decisions. A new player-led organization could signal tension with existing ATP structures or reflect evolving priorities among top competitors regarding how the men's professional circuit operates.
